Entry Level Engineering Management information

What are the key skills and qualifications needed for entry level engineering management?

To thrive as an Entry Level Engineering Management professional, you typically need a background in engineering, emerging leadership skills, and a relevant degree such as a BS in engineering or engineering management. Familiarity with project management tools (like MS Project or Asana), basic budgeting, and exposure to Lean or Six Sigma methodologies are often expected. Strong interpersonal communication, problem-solving abilities, and the capacity to motivate small teams help candidates stand out. These skills are important because this role bridges technical teamwork and project coordination, ensuring projects meet quality and timeline objectives while fostering team development.

What are the typical responsibilities of an entry level engineering management?

In an Entry Level Engineering Management position, you'll often split your time between technical project work and supporting team coordination efforts. You might help oversee project timelines, allocate resources, track progress, and assist in resolving technical challenges by facilitating communication among team members. Collaboration with engineers, quality assurance, and sometimes cross-functional departments like procurement or marketing is common. As you grow in the role, you'll gain exposure to leadership tasks such as conducting meetings, reporting project status to higher management, and providing feedback to junior team members.

What jobs can I get with an entry level engineering management degree?

Entry level engineering management graduates can pursue roles such as project engineer, operations coordinator, or manufacturing supervisor. These positions typically require skills in leadership, project planning, and familiarity with engineering tools and software, and may involve working in manufacturing, construction, or technology environments.

What are good entry-level engineering management jobs?

Entry-level engineering management jobs typically include roles such as engineering coordinator, project engineer, or assistant engineering manager. These positions often require foundational engineering knowledge, strong communication skills, and sometimes a relevant certification or internship experience to support team coordination and project oversight.

What is an entry level engineering management?

An Entry Level Engineering Management job is a position designed for recent graduates or early-career professionals who want to combine engineering expertise with leadership responsibilities. These roles typically involve overseeing small teams, coordinating projects, assisting senior managers, and ensuring technical tasks align with business goals. Entry-level engineering managers often work on process improvements, resource allocation, and communication between departments. They gain experience in both technical problem-solving and managerial decision-making to prepare for higher-level leadership roles.

In Precision Strike & Sensing Solutions (PS) we design, develop, and manufacture state-of-the-art systems and technology that enable our customers to execute their mission. We are thought leaders in the application of seeker, guidance, and control technologies for precision munitions. The Precision Strike Market Expansion Software Team is looking for an ambitious Software Engineering Lead (SWEL) that is ready to join a dedicated software engineering team responsible for designing, implementing, and testing software used in BAE Systems next generation of seeker, guidance, and control technology. The selected candidate will be accountable for budget, schedule, and technical success associated with the scope of the applicable software Work Breakdown Structures (WBSs) allocated by the program. The SWEL owns various program activities such as project scope estimation and planning, technical execution, risk management, earned value, and software process adherence.
The SWEL must work with engineering management to identify skills and appropriate staffing to implement the plan. The SWEL is accountable for interfacing cross-functionally with systems, hardware, development environment, manufacturing test, quality and the program management teams to ensure a smooth flow from design to delivery of the software items. As requested, the SWEL will interact with customers on software topics. Additionally, the SWEL will participate in program bidding activities and share responsibility for managing subcontractor scope.
Specific responsibilities of this position include:
  • Apply critical thinking, sound logic, and relevant metrics to make well-informed decisions
  • Perform earned value management and reporting
  • Support bid and proposal activities
  • Demonstrate good judgement by quickly assessing the cost, benefits and risks of decisions
  • Proactively identify and manage risk associated with the software development activities
  • Ensure customer deliveries occur on time
  • Ensure effective communication between all other participants in the design process

Required Skills and Education
Basic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in a Science, Technology, Engineering or Math (STEM) discipline.
  • Candidate must currently possess or be eligible to obtain a U.S. DoW Secret Security clearance (US Citizenship required)
  • Possesses a solid background in software development activities
  • Shows strong written and verbal communication skills
  • Demonstrates success leading teams in a formal or informal role
  • Embodies a growth mindset with a genuine desire to learn and innovate

Preferred Skills and Education
An ideal candidate would also possess the following skills and attributes:
  • Experience in embedded software development
  • Basic understanding of signal processing
  • Knowledgeable and skilled with a variety of development and test tools
  • Mastery of Agile methodologies
  • Technical aptitude and professionalism
  • Strong teamwork and coaching skills
  • Demonstrated ability to develop, lead, and motivate technical teams
